Aside from that, here are some reasons why you should get truck driver jobs.

Job Security

The trucking industry is always in demand due to driver shortage. Some companies are in dire need of truck drivers who are willing to hire people. 

This often translates to job security and your ability to negotiate your salary and benefits with companies that want to hire you.

ADVERTISEMENT

Competitive Pay and Employee Benefits

Truck driving companies offer very competitive rates, especially since the demand for truck drivers is very high. 

Many companies even offer comprehensive benefits packages, including life insurance, medical insurance, and many others. Experienced drivers even get specialized benefits if they try negotiating with their employers.

Flexibility of the Job

Many truck drivers are often given the independence to do what they need when on the road. They have the flexibility to their schedule as long as they can deliver the goods on time. 

Many drivers often appreciate this benefit since they are driving on the road alone most of the time.

Preparing to Apply for Truck Driver Jobs

Applying for truck driver jobs can be pretty competitive. You will be competing with many experienced truck drivers and this can be quite bad if you’re new to the industry.

However, that does not mean you’ll never be employed. Here are some things that you can prepare when you apply for truck driver jobs.

Obtain a Professional Driver’s License

One of the most critical requirements for a truck driver is a professional driver’s license. You will need to have a license to operate commercial vehicles, including trucks. 

Pass the written exam and driving tests so you can obtain a driver’s license. You cannot apply for a truck driving job if you don’t have this license.

Gather Other Necessary Documents

Apart from your driver’s license, there are other necessary documents you must prepare to submit. These include your social security number, driving history, insurance proof, and many others. 

You can find all of the necessary documents for submission when you check the job description. Ensure you have all of these documents prepared before sending your application.

Draft Your Resume

Another important document that you should have before you apply is your resume. Additionally, you can also include a cover letter but your resume is crucial to your application. 

This is a document that contains valuable information about yourself, such as your experience, skill, and knowledge of the job. 

Employers will likely match you with the job that you have more experience with hence the reason why you should always highlight them. Emphasize your safety record as well.

Learn Where to Apply for Truck Driver Jobs

Once you have gathered all the requirements, you should start looking for truck driver jobs. You can find them on online job platforms such as Monster, Indeed, LinkedIn, etc. 

There are also official websites from trucking companies that you can check out. Take advantage of industry associations that can provide resources and many job listings for you. All of these can be found on the internet.

Create an Online Profile

If you’re using online job platforms to apply for truck driver jobs, create an account using your details and log in to your account. Search for the specific jobs, then click on Apply to start the application process. 

Fill out the online application form, upload the necessary documents, and double-check everything before you submit.

Wait for Their Call

After a few days, you should receive a call from the company about your application. They will either invite you for an interview or allow you to process your papers to start your employment. 

Take note that many trucking companies often do background checks, medical checkups, and drug tests on their applicants. Once done, you should receive your contract and start working.

Follow Up on Your Application

After submitting your application, you should receive a confirmation email. This will give you an idea that your application has been processed. 

If you don’t receive any updates after a few days, you can try to follow up on the status of your application by checking the website. It is a good idea that you follow up on your application as it signals your interest in the job.
